Transaction 59f28a21d6c93f4bb5c8e47eda40e3b053edb11fc891372b39dc96b4b7401565

1 Input
2 Outputs
  • 59f28a21d6c93f4bb5c8e47eda40e3b053edb11fc891372b39dc96b4b7401565:0
  • value  5886406
    address  bc1q35je3efn4gshm3gdxg8c7ul57dw5ymuevjtar0
  • 59f28a21d6c93f4bb5c8e47eda40e3b053edb11fc891372b39dc96b4b7401565:1
  • value  2092997
    address  3FjPUSgKvdXEzj82EWnsf9CYBKapHm5nd5